The Pawsible Puppy Raiser Academic Scholarship is a program that provides financial assistance to undergraduate or graduate students who have raised a service dog for Canine Companions for Independence (CCI). The program is sponsored by Pawsible, a non-profit organization that provides support to CCI puppy raisers.
Applicants are required to submit an application, official transcripts, a letter of recommendation from a CCI representative, and an essay on their experience as a puppy raiser and how it has impacted their life. The essay should also discuss the applicant’s academic and career goals and how the scholarship will help them achieve those goals.
Scholarship recipients are selected based on their academic achievement, financial need, and their involvement with CCI. The scholarship award varies in amount each year and can be used to cover tuition, fees, and other educational expenses.
